As a plugin author, confirm your integration handles the new structured payload: status, environment, and rollout percentage are now separate fields rather than a single message string. Bots parsing the old free-text format will silently show stale statuses, so update matchers and test against the sandbox channel on Corvane staging. Announcements for canceled rollouts now fire a distinct event — subscribe to it explicitly. Record the build you validated against using the token that appears below.

session token of taguf-fafop = htk14_d9cbf74e1cdbce

Handover Note — Currency Hedging

From outgoing director P. Ashvale to incoming director M. Corren: the hedging position covering Tilbret-denominated receivables was rolled forward last month at a modestly improved rate. Branch managers should continue booking at the internal reference rate until further notice. All supporting analysis sits with treasury. The confidential note on our wider plans is set out immediately below.

internal memo for kafof-tadup: Headcount on the Juleth team goes from 44 to 91 by the end of May. Gross margin on Juleth came in at 20 percent against a plan of 64 percent.

# Transporting Stage Props — Hollow Lantern Tour

Quick guide for the records team. All props for the Hollow Lantern touring show travel in numbered road cases, and yes, the papier-mâché moon counts as fragile. Each case gets a manifest sheet taped inside the lid; we keep the signed copy on file here. Carrier is Brindlewick Stage Freight — they know the drill, but they still need a named contact at each venue. The courier hand-over instruction is as follows.

drop instructions, hahip-badug: the quenox ralath courier leaves the kaseth fraiel rusiel tameth belys istdor ralion giliel ledger at gate 7830 under passcode 165413

## Tuning

The receipt mailer (Almsgate) batches donation receipts and sends through the Thornquay relay. On-call: if the queue backs up, resist the urge to crank batch size — the relay rate-limits per connection, and bigger batches just mean bigger retries. Scale worker count first, then shorten the flush interval. Dedupe window must stay longer than the retry horizon or donors get duplicate receipts, which generates tickets. All knobs live in one place and are read at worker start. Current production values follow.

tuning table, kajop-yafof:
QUOTAS = {
    "wenath": 10,
    "ulaael": 5,
}